Meaning of
khaadim
ख़ादिम • خادم
English
servant; attendant; helper
Hindi
सेवक; परिचारक; सहायक
Urdu
خدمت گزار; معاون; مددگار
Origin
Arabic

Nuance
Originally, 'khaadim' refers to someone who serves or assists, often with humility and dedication. In poetry, this word evokes a sense of devotion and selflessness, painting images of loyalty and quiet strength.
Poetic Usage
Poets often use 'khaadim' to explore themes of loyalty and devotion. It can symbolize the quiet strength of those who serve without seeking recognition. The word contrasts with terms denoting authority or power.
